What are Shipping Containers?
Shipping containers are standardized shipping systems created to assist in the transport of goods over long distances. They are crafted from durable products like steel and are developed to stand up to numerous ecological conditions, making them an excellent solution for both shipping and storage.

4. What is the difference in between a standard and a high cube 20ft container?
The primary difference lies in the height. A high cube container has an extra foot of height (9.5 ft) compared to the basic container (8.5 ft), providing extra vertical space.
5. The length of time will a shipping container last?
With appropriate care and maintenance, a shipping container can last 25 years or more. Nevertheless, factors such as the environment and use strength can affect toughness.
